V-T If you withhold something that someone wants, you do not let them have it. 拒绝给 [正式]
Police withheld the dead boy's name yesterday until relatives could be told.
警察昨天拒绝在通知亲属前透露死去男孩的名字。

Names of the dead and injured are being withheld pending notification of relatives.
伤亡者的姓名在通知亲属前不被公布。
The court overturned that decision on the grounds that the prosecution had withheld crucial evidence.
法庭以起诉方拒绝出示关键证据为由推翻了那个判决。
